Telus is refarming all of their 850 to 10 MHz LTE B5 in their markets, mainly BC, AB, Windsor, Ottawa, GTA area Montreal, Quebec City.   Bell has not done this, so it won't affect area that has Bell networks which Telus/PM use

So, if your phone has only 850 Band 5 on the phone but lacks 1900 Mhz, if your phone were bought from another country, or an imported model, then you might be impacted
On the other hand,  if the phone has 1900 Mhz,  or it is a Canadian/US model,  it likely won't be impacted and won't see service degraded
